Pandromeda Inc. on Monday introduced MojoWorld Focus, a new tool that lets digital camera users take their 2D images and manipulate them in a 3D environment. The developer describes the interface as using “dollhouse-like metaphors,” as users set up their own scene, populate it with subjects, add stage lights then generate a new image. Features include trimming tools, the “PlanetWizard 3” automatic scene creator tool, 3D plants, models and other library objects, weather, lens flares and other post effects, and downloadable online content. Pandromeda sells a downloadable version of MojoWorld Focus online for US$49, and plans to ship a physical product by Dec. 13. MojoWorld Focus costs US$49. System requirements call for Mac OS 9 or X, G4 or faster, 32MB OpenGL-compatible graphics card, 256MB RAM, 350MB hard disk space.
